--- Comment #2 from Vincent Lefèvre <vincent-srcware at vinc17 dot net > --- The bug is still present in binutils 2.23.52.20130722 (Debian). It can be reproduced by compiling MPFR with the --with-gmp configure option. For instance: ./configure --with-gmp=/usr/local/gmp-debug CFLAGS='-fuse-ld=gold' (/usr/local/gmp-debug being a version different from the /usr one).
